As a Sr. Purchasing Agent, youll be using your skills and expertise to purchase materials, supplies, and services on the most favorable terms for the organization. You\'ll be responsible for qualifying our vendors, monitoring our vendor quality, evaluating bids, negotiating prices and terms for purchased goods and services, tracking purchases, and maintaining a current database of our vendor information. Buyer will learn how to do all orders by SNC procedures and applicable laws. Additionally, you\'ll work on complex procurements of significant dollar value, as well as manage multiple service type contracts.

This position requires the ability to obtain and maintain a Secret U.S. Security Clearance. U.S. Citizenship status is required as this position needs an active U.S. Security Clearance for employment. Non-U.S. citizens may not be eligible to obtain a security clearance. The Department of Defense Consolidated Adjudications Facility (DoD CAF), a federal government agency, handles the adjudicative aspects of the security clearance eligibility process for industry applicants. Adjudicative factor which affect the outcome of the eligibility determination include, but are not limited to, allegiance to the U.S., foreign influence, foreign preference, criminal conduct, security violations and illegal drug use.
